Emmitt Smith Visits Peyton Hillis At Hospital ... 'A Recovering Hero'
Peyton Hillis got a special visitor at his hospital on Thursday ... Emmitt Smith stopped by -- and the visit went so well, both former NFL running backs were seen smiling ear to ear with one another.
The Dallas Cowboys legend -- who was born and raised in Pensacola, FL -- made the trek to the Escambia County medical facility to check in on Hillis ... just over two weeks after the former Browns tailback nearly drowned in an ocean rescue effort on Pensacola Beach.
Hillis appeared to be in great spirits -- flashing a grin in a photo with Smith, who called the 36-year-old in an Instagram post following the visit "a recovering hero."
Smith didn't directly provide any updates on Hillis' condition, though he appeared optimistic about the former Madden cover athlete's prognosis.
"Stay strong Peyton!" Smith said. "Praying for you, your family and wishing you a speedy recovery."
Hillis, according to his uncle, suffered damage to his lungs and kidneys back on Jan. 4 ... after he reportedly jumped into the ocean to save his children who were caught in riptides.
Initially, things looked dire for Peyton -- who had to be life flighted to the hospital -- but his longtime girlfriend, singer and actress Angela Cole, said last week he had a big breakthrough and is now on the mend.
Hillis played in the NFL from 2008 through 2014 ... and multiple players, both past and present, have wished him a speedy recovery since the accident.

Jeremy Renner Moaning In Pain On 911 Call Audio ... 'Crushed' By Snowplow
Jeremy Renner was moaning in pain in the background of the 911 call from his snowplow accident ... with his neighbor telling the operator he'd been "crushed" by a Snowcat.
In audio of the emergency call, obtained by TMZ, the actor's in agony as one of his neighbors frantically explains Jeremy's injuries ... including damage to his ribs, chest, torso and head, resulting in "a lot of blood."
The neighbor tells dispatchers Jeremy was on the ground in front of their house after being run over and having his ribs crushed by a Snowcat. The caller says Jeremy's breaths are getting shorter and begs for help to come immediately.
The audio makes it clear Jeremy was in need of life-saving measures ... he's screaming in agony for over 15 minutes, with his neighbor explaining JR was conscious but in "a lot of pain."
TMZ broke the story ... the 911 emergency log notes Jeremy was having "extreme difficulty" breathing after being "completely crushed" by the Snowcat and was experiencing heavy bleeding from his head.
As we reported, Nevada officials say Jeremy was helping a family member get their car out of heavy snow on New Year's Day, with the actor stepping out of his snowplow to chat with the family member when the Snowcat started to roll. Officials say Jeremy tried to get back into the driver's seat but was crushed by the 7-ton snowplow.
Jeremy was ultimately airlifted to a local hospital from the scene of the accident, which was on a private road in an area blanketed by tons of snow.
Renner shared injury photos from his ICU bed, and he's since been released from the hospital and is continuing his recovery at home.

The Packers will donate $100,000 worth of Automated External Defibrillators to schools and recreational sports leagues in the Green Bay area ... in light of Damar Hamlin's medical emergency, the team announced Wednesday.
The team collaborated with Bellin Health, the team's official healthcare provider, to donate money for 80 AED devices ... which typically cost around $1,000, and can save lives. Unfortunately, many places aren't equipped. Green Bay is looking to change that.
The Packers and Bellin Health released a joint statement ... saying the donation would provide the AEDs where youth and recreational sports are played across Wisconsin and the Upper Peninsula of Michigan.
"After seeing Damar Hamlin's shocking cardiac arrest and witnessing the incredible response from the emergency personnel and medical professionals who treated him, we recognized our responsibility to take action in our own community," said Packers Exec Mark Murphy.
He continued ... "Damar's injury also reminds us that cardiac emergencies are experienced each day throughout the country and our region."
"We're proud to work with Bellin Health to equip more athletic facilities and organizations with AEDs, as well as the tools and skills they need to save a life."
After the facilities receive the AEDs, which administer a shock to the heart to reestablish an effective rhythm, Bellin Health said they would ensure reps from the various organizations are adequately trained in CPR and AED use.

Nick Kyrgios Withdraws From Australian Open ... After Gross Fluid Drained From Knee
Nick Kyrgios is out of the Australian Open -- the tennis star officially withdrew from the high-profile tourney ... after he had some disgusting, ketchup-like fluid drained from his knee.
The 27-year-old called a press conference at Melbourne Park on Sunday to reveal the news ... announcing that a recent MRI scan showed he had a small tear and cyst in his lateral meniscus.
He shared on his IG story shortly before the announcement that the injury had led to a buildup of a gnarly substance in his knee that required a procedure to remove.
"I'm devastated," Kyrgios said. "It's brutal. This is my home tournament, and obviously, winning the tournament in doubles [last year] and playing the best tennis of my life. All I can do is my best to come back."
Kyrgios had faced Novak Djokovic, a nine-time Australian Open champion, in a charity match on Friday, but according to his physiotherapist, Will Maher, the knee didn't respond well to the action.
Kyrgios, the 19 seed, had been slated to go up against Roman Safiullin in the first round of the tourney on Tuesday.
Nick vowed to return from his surgery better than ever, saying in a social media post Sunday night, "Man……. this one hurts, to all my fans, I will be back stronger."

Several Texas high school football players were hospitalized after their coach allegedly forced them do 400 push-ups as a form of discipline, according to multiple reports.
John Harrell, head football coach at Rockwall-Heath High School, was suspended and placed on administrative leave after a group of his players required medical attention following an off-season workout, according to FoxNews4.
Harrell, who's been with the program since 2019, is accused of making the students do "a large number of push-ups" as punishment for the athletes.
The alleged incident occurred on Friday during an off-season workout program. School principal Todd Bradford sent a letter to parents saying students "needed medical attention," with "some" requiring hospitalization.
The Dallas Morning News reports at least eight students were hospitalized.
One parent, whose child is hospitalized, says the players were made to do hundreds of push-ups in just an hour with no water or break.
The parent, who didn't wish to be identified, said their child was diagnosed with rhabdomyolysis, a severe medical condition that occurs when damaged muscle tissue releases its proteins and electrolytes into the blood. Rhabdomyolysis can be fatal or result in permanent disability.
However, not everyone believes the coach was wrong. Junior team captain, Brady Luff, told media water was available to the players, and they could've left if they wanted.
"[Coach Harrell's] treated us with nothing but respect, and he loves every single one of us like his own," Luff said.
Meanwhile, the school district hired an "independent third party" to investigate the incident. They also issued a statement, saying, "The district is also taking interim action, including but not limited to, placing Coach Harrell on administrative leave while the investigation is pending and notifying appropriate outside agencies."

White Sox Star Liam Hendriks Diagnosed With Cancer ... Vows To Beat It
-
Breaking News
- 2.3K shares
Chicago White Sox star Liam Hendriks -- arguably the best closer in the MLB -- has been diagnosed with cancer ... and is slated to begin treatment for the disease ASAP.
The right-handed pitcher revealed the news on his social media page Sunday -- saying docs recently discovered he had non-Hodgkin's lymphoma. He went on to say he'll begin medical care to try to eradicate it all on Monday.
The 33-year-old, though, vowed to beat it ... saying he's going to use "the same determination I have used when facing other obstacles in my life."
"I am confident that I will make a full recovery and be back on the mound as soon as possible," Hendriks said.
"I know with the support of my wife, my family, my teammates and the Chicago White Sox organization, along with the treatment and care from my doctors, I will get through this."
Several MLB stars commented on three-time All-Star's post ... including future Hall of Famer Miguel Cabrera, who left praying hands emojis.
Hendriks has been in the major leagues since 2011, but has blossomed into one of the game's best just recently. He had a breakout year with the Oakland A's in 2019 -- and has gone on to become one of the most reliable ninth-inning guys in baseball since.

Surfing Star Marcio Freire Dead At 47 ... After Big Wave Accident In Portugal
Marcio Freire -- a big wave surfer whose career was so iconic it was featured in the popular 2016 "Mad Dogs" documentary -- is dead after a tragic accident in the water in Portugal.
The Brazilian surfing veteran had been hitting the massive waves at Praia do Norte beach in Nazare on Thursday, practicing his tow-in ... when authorities say he fell off his board.
According to the Portuguese National Maritime Authority, rescuers found the 47-year-old in cardio-respiratory arrest ... and immediately started "resuscitation maneuvers on the sand."
However, Freire didn't make it despite the life-saving attempts.
The surfing world was rocked by the news ... with Nic von Rupp mourning the loss in an emotional social media post.
"We surfed all day, it was perfect, clean, barrels, Márcio was stoked had that huge smile. With that smile is how I’m going to remember him."
